Before you begin to play or sing, take a moment to mentally digest the music in front of you. Tap out the rhythm, read through the notes, and follow the structure of the song. Also, take a moment to identify any spots or page turns that may cause you trouble. 7. Identify Annotations in the Piece. Sight-reading is more than just notes and rhythm!
